(Hood County, Tx) – Two Granbury women and a 4-month-old baby have died in two separate head on collisions in Hood County.

Keona Lee Brownlow was killed in a wreck Sunday morning on Tin Top Highway, Northwest of Granbury.  According to the Department of Public Safety, Brownlow’s car veered off the road, overcorrected into oncoming traffic and was hit by a pick-up driven by a Weatherford man.  A passenger in the car and the driver of the truck were also injured and taken to area hospitals.

The second crash happened Monday evening also on Tin Top Highway.  39-year-old Krystal Lee Shelton Snyder was taken to Lake Granbury Medical Center, where she later died.  Her son, 4-month-old Cash Nolan Snyder was restrained in a car seat but suffered critical injuries and was taken by helicopter to Cook Children’s Medical Center in Fort Worth. The baby died early Tuesday from his injuries.  Snyder’s SUV was hit head on by a pickup that crossed over into her lane.
